The Drums Announce 2014 Australian Tour

Brooklyn-based indie-rockers The Drums have confirmed they will return to Australia for a short run of headline shows this November and December, backed by their newly released third studio album Encyclopedia.

The Drums last toured Australia in 2012 as part of Laneway Festival, and played sideshows with Cults whilst in the country. Since then, founding member Connor Hanwick has left the group, and the melancholic surf-pop outfit have come back from the brink of a break-up.

The band’s other founding members, Jonny Pierce and Jacob Graham, remained defiant despite the turmoil within the group. “It was a beautiful moment for us, and also a scary one,” Pierce says. “But we’d always rather do something that feels risky than do something that feels safe. That’s the dangerous area for us; when everything feels like it’s just chugging away on cruise control.”

Now returned to their foundations, The Drums appear keen to start things afresh. “We’re back where we started and the slate is clean,” Pierce notes. “Jacob and I were the brains behind this in the first place and we can make any decisions we want right now.”

The Drums are set to perform at Brisbane’s The Hi-Fi on Saturday, 29th November, Sydney’s Metro Theatre on Sunday, 30th November and Melbourne’s The Corner Hotel on Tuesday, 2nd December. Full tour and ticket details are available below.
